ozone preconditioning regulates key oxidative enzymes to protect tissue during oxygen-stress events

Ozone oxidative preconditioning regulated xanthine oxidase, calpain, and total sulphydryl groups as part of its protective mechanisms against liver ischemia/reperfusion injury.

What this means for you

When blood flow is interrupted and then restored — during intense exercise, injury, or physical stress — oxidative damage can spike. Ozone exposure appears to prime the body's own enzyme systems to buffer that damage before it accumulates, supporting faster recovery and less cellular wear from high-demand situations.
